Overview

We're looking for a Fraud Risk Analyst to work onsite within our Digital Bank. We're a small, but growing venture, with new and exciting problems to solve.

Qualifications
  • University Degree or equivalent preferred.
  • A minimum of 3 years in practical fraud risk management.
  • Experience and familiarity with fraud surveillance and monitoring systems are advantageous.
  • Experience in law enforcement and investigation processes would be an added advantage.
  • Have good working knowledge of cyber frauds and social engineering modus operandi.
  • Have knowledge of the financial services industry, specifically in banking

  Responsibilities
  • Manage responses to fraud incidents escalated to FRM
  • Investigations, booking of fraud losses and reporting in a timely manner
  • Doing root cause analysis and suggest improvements in controls and processes
  • Ensure a good and effective market intelligence network by maintaining a working relationship with industry members to keep abreast of fraud management developments, threats and trends. Pro-actively propose additional or new mitigating measures to manage emerging fraud risks, based on changing fraud trends and landscape.
  • Recommend and assist in development of infrastructural support for FRM functions.
  • Support the fraud risk awareness by providing staff training, guidance and advisories to Business and Support Units on fraud incidences.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
